I keep getting letters from incarcerated men.
Someone put my name on a prison newsletter somewhere saying that I"m looking for black male prisoners to have relations or be a pen pal to.
It's getting scary now since many of these guys are getting out of prison and hope to come and meet me.
Does anyone know of any newsletters or pen pal lists that I might find myself on?
My kids have been told don't answer the door if anyone comes just in case they turn violent.
The one guy wrote and said he lives about 10 minutes away from me.
When I spoke to one of the police officers here in town he told me to call the prisons and ask them to find out where they got my name.
The problem is I"d have quite a huge phone bill if I had to call every prison.
Many of them aren't in Pa.
any help or suggestions is appreciated.

Most prisons have a web info page (lists vistation info, etc) and they should have the warden's email address on the page. You could try to send a letter to the wardens about it and see if that works.


Just do a generic search using the prisons full name and a jail info (or something like that) should be one of the links that comes up.

If any are federal prisions, you can send me a list and I can see if they are listed in one of my directories. (I work in a law office) I would not have state listings except for Virginia.

Look the prison up on the internet to find the wardens name and the mailing address. Write a letter from yourself to the warden explaining the situation and include the unopened letters that were sent to you. You may have to do this a few times, but it will stop. Hope this helps!
